Small, popular, family owned restaurant with very good food. If you are in the mood for fresh tasting seafood or Portuguese... food, you should definitely come here. The food was excellent - the grilled octopus ($25) was tender with a char-grilled taste;the lobster in the marisqueira ($29, mixed seafood in garlic tomato sauce w/rice) had a just cooked/not too firm texture; thecataplana com mariscos ($29, mixed seafood in a white wine sauce w/paprika &/or saffron/turmeric - not sure which one but thesauce/soup had a distinct orangish-yellow hue) was fragrant with a robust seafood broth. The portion sizes are generous (no needfor appetizer) and pricing is fair/average. Food is cooked from scratch so there is a wait time. Read more
